Senior Engineer, Metering Quality Assurance

Major Responsibilities
  • Maintain, govern, and continuously improve Metering Standards and equipment specifications, ensuring alignment with evolving regulatory and legislative requirements
  • Lead standards development and regulatory adherence, incorporating stakeholder feedback and proactively implementing required changes
  • Review, update, and approve changes to metering standards for emerging DER technologies (EV charging, batteries, heat pumps)
  • Influence cross-functional stakeholders (e.g., System Planning, Protection & Controls, Customer Projects) to ensure alignment on metering standards and system requirements
  • Act as a technical escalation point, taking ownership of complex issues and driving resolution from investigation through implementation
  • Identify opportunities to enhance metering practices and QA processes, incorporating field insights, data, and emerging technologies
  • Provide technical leadership and support for DER-related activities, including performance monitoring and data reporting
  • Govern Meter Shop processes to ensure compliance with Measurement Canada’s accreditation
  • Engage with AUC, AESO, CEA, and Measurement Canada, including participation in working groups and responding to regulatory information requests
  • Define new metering technologies and propose annual metering capital budget information requests
  • Develop construction standards and technical bulletins for stakeholders and contractors
  • Oversee substation metering standards and ensure compliance with AESO and Measurement Canada
  • Manage Quality Assurance Program, conduct inspections, and oversee corrective actions
  • Support AMI Project as Technical Lead, including experimental lab design and data analytics
Education Required
  • Bachelor of Science Degree in Electrical Engineering
  • P.Eng status with The Association of Professionals in Engineering and Geoscience in Alberta (APEGA), in good standing
Qualifications & Experience
  • Minimum 10 years of related utility experience
  • Knowledge of Electrical Power Distribution Systems, codes, regulations, work practices, and safety
  • Demonstrated experience applying quality management principles (e.g., inspection, root cause analysis, corrective actions) in a utility or engineering environment
  • Knowledge of wireless communication and radio frequency standards (asset)
  • Strong understanding of Alberta electrical regulatory environment (Settlement System Code, Measurement Canada, CEA, Electricity and Gas Inspection Act, Tariff Bill Code, EPC’s Terms and Conditions)
  • Good knowledge of metering, metering data, infrastructure, and radio technologies
  • Strong understanding of IT systems and data collection systems
  • Strong written and oral communication skills
  • Thorough understanding of MS Office Suite, RMS, Maximo, VEE, Itron, and Honeywell Metering applications
